Hajj, the fifth pillar of Islam, is an obligatory act of worship for every non-disabled and financially capable Muslim. Performed in the holy city of Makkah, it is a profoundly spiritual and transformative journey, offering Muslims the chance to strengthen their relationship with Allah, seek His forgiveness, and refresh their faith. Millions of Muslims unite annually to perform Hajj, signifying unity, devotion, and equality.
The Hajj pilgrimage occurs between the 8th and 13th days of Dhul Hijjah, the final month of the Islamic calendar. This year, Hajj will commence on June 13, 2024, and conclude on June 19, 2024. This comprehensive guide explains Hajj rituals, ensuring you can perform this sacred journey accurately.
